Lucius M.9 Whitney (Miles Franklin8, Erastus Marvin7, Jonas6, Timothy5, Jonas4, Moses3, Richard2, John1), son of Miles Franklin8 and Sarah Jane (Blunt) Whitney, was born 24 Jan 1879, Otis, MA [given name omitted],[1] and died after 1902.
He married, 13 Mar 1900, Southfield, MA [recorded at New Marlborough, MA and Sandisfield, MA], or New Marlboro [recorded at Otis, MA], Mary Ann Stratton, daugher of Gordon and Mary E. (Hubbard) Stratton.[2] She was born Mar 1879, Sandisfield, MA.
Children of Lucius M.9 and Mary Ann (Stratton) Whitney:
i. Rena10 Whitney, b. 9 Aug 1902, Sandisfield, MA.[3]
